Overview

Designing the aircraft and spacecraft of tomorrow requires broad engineering skill spanning aerodynamics, structures, propulsion and control. The BEng (Hons) Aerospace Engineering at the University of Birmingham builds this expertise across both terrestrial and space applications, letting students tailor their studies toward areas such as space missions or high-performance aircraft materials. Students benefit from UK-leading flight simulation facilities that support progression to practical flight testing, alongside teaching from academics involved in real space missions and jet engine development. The course suits students who want a technically rigorous, dual-accredited engineering education with genuine hands-on experience across both aviation and space sectors.

What You'll Learn

  • Core engineering fundamentals shared by all students, alongside aerospace-specific practical and design work in the first year

  • Aerodynamics and propulsion, and aircraft design and flight mechanics

  • Space systems engineering and design

  • Aerospace electrical power and control

  • Fracture, fatigue and material degradation

  • Computational fluid dynamics and finite element analysis applied to aerospace problems

  • Flight dynamics and control, alongside space mission analysis and design

  • Practical flight testing and an Aerospace Individual Project in the final year

Learning Outcomes

By the end of the course, students will be able to apply core engineering principles across aerodynamics, structures, propulsion and control to solve real terrestrial and space aerospace problems. They will be equipped to use advanced computational tools, including finite element analysis, to model and evaluate complex aerospace systems. Through practical flight testing and an Aerospace Individual Project, students will develop hands-on technical, analytical and problem-solving skills relevant to both aviation and space sectors. Graduates will leave with a broad, dual-accredited grounding in aerospace engineering, well prepared for further study or a career addressing complex engineering challenges across aerospace and related industries.
